* refs/heads/master: (21 commits) Lost fix from r1.112; add comment. Mechanical change: group->gc Add consistent checks against NULL. Move client cycle grab/ungrab into a more relevant place; while here, update comments about why we need to grab/ungrab the keyboard. Re-add lost chunk in group_cycle from r1.113. Further simplify _NET_WM_DESKTOP handling using new group_assign(). oops; remove left over debug print Allowing sending a valid 'nogroup' (0) group_ctx to group_assign() (since we init all groups), though assigning the client's group to NULL for 'sticky'; use this simplification in a few places (others to follow). Split out sticky mode checks and the restoring of a client's group and _NET_WM_DESKTOP from the config-based auto-grouping; no (intentional) behavior changes. Needed for further work in cleaning up this area. Implement _NET_CLIENT_LIST_STACKING (from Thomas Admin), but bottom-to-top order, as per spec (notified Thomas as well). Don't allow freeze operations on fullscreen (consistent with what fullscreen does). Sort _NET_WM_STATE Atoms like the spec. Move CLIENT_STICKY logic from client hide/unhide to group hide/unhide; rationale being that clients should be able to hide/unhide independently of group switching. Add Xkb modifier to ignore mask; from Alexander Polakov. Fix whitespace. Add client freeze extension to _NET_WM_STATE Atom, allowing flag to persist. As usual with new Atoms, requires X restart. _NET_WM_STATE_STICKY implies only sticky at the group/desktop level, not position and size; based on discussion with a few. Instead of special casing the 'term' and 'lock' commands, go back to keeping them hidden; showing them has apparently caused confusion/angst. Leave command list order from .cwmrc alone; remove sort. Bring group and client cycle closer together. ...
